## Digest Scheduler Runbook — Pellworth Notify

Batch email digests run hourly via the cron pod. Schedule changes go in digest.yaml, not the env file. If digests stop, check the scheduler lock first; stale locks clear after 15 minutes. Never run two scheduler pods at once. The scheduler authenticates to the mail relay with a token read from its environment at boot, so config changes need a pod restart. To set that token, add the following line to the env file.

env line for hafop-bawef: LEDGER_TOKEN29=b4cab0997aa887491937b10e4e8d3

## Break-Glass Access: Replica Lag Alarm (Quornfeld Metrics)

Welcome aboard. If the Quornfeld read-replica lag alarm fires and stays above threshold for 15 minutes, the on-call lead may invoke break-glass access to the replication console. This bypasses the normal approval chain in Gatewarden, so use it only when paging the data platform team has failed. Every invocation is logged and reviewed the next business day by the Halloway operations guild. To unlock the console, enter the standing recovery passphrase exactly as shown below.

recovery phrase for yahap-faduf: sorion-kasath-briath-gorius-ulaael-zorvan-aldiel-quenwyn-casdor-framir-julwyn-novvan-zorox

Context: Ardenfell line margins slipped three points over two quarters. Drivers: input steel costs, aggressive discounting at the Westmoor branch, and a stale price book. Proposal: uplift list prices four percent, tighten discount authority to regional level, sunset the two lowest-margin SKUs. Risk: volume loss at Halverton accounts, estimated under two percent. Decision requested at Thursday's review. Modelling assumptions are in the appendix pack. The commercial reasoning leadership wants kept close is noted directly below.

board note of tajop-yajof: The finance team signed off on a budget of $77.6 million for Project Pramir.